What is an Electronic Hygrostat?

An electronic hygrostat is a device designed to measure and control humidity levels in a given environment. It operates by sensing the moisture content in the air and can activate or deactivate connected devices, such as humidifiers, dehumidifiers, and ventilation systems, to maintain the desired humidity levels. Unlike traditional mechanical hygrostats, which rely on physical components to measure humidity, electronic hygrostats utilize advanced sensors and microcontrollers, allowing for greater accuracy and reliability.
